The 296 GTB is Ferrari's mid-engine V6 hybrid – and even if you never ticked the Full ADAS Pack on the options list, your car has AEB as standard. That means a front radar behind the bumper that requires recalibration after any front-end repair. If your 296 GTB's emergency braking system flagged a warning after bodywork, the radar is the first thing to check.

Common questions about calibrating ADAS systems on the Ferrari 296 GTB
Yes. AEB is standard on every 296 GTB, meaning the front radar behind the bumper is present regardless of options. If your bumper has been removed, repaired, or replaced, the radar needs recalibrating to ensure emergency braking works accurately.
